Album: OC ReMix: Super Street Fighter 2 Turbo HD Remix Official Soundtrack
- Catalog Number: OCRA-0012
- Game(s): Street Fighter II' - Champion Edition, Street Fighter II: The World Warrior, Super Street Fighter II Turbo, Super Street Fighter II: The New Challengers
- Published: 2008-11-27by OverClocked ReMix
- Media: Digital Release (1 discs, 66 tracks)
